Quinno _ left this review about The Shire Horse
Seemingly opens when it likes. A fairly dull L shaped interior with a stage at the long end and pool at the other. No heating and my coat had to stay on. Three ales, two national list plus the local Potbelly Bitter swhich was fairly good (NBSS 3), in contrast to the two PB ales at the Alex; does a basic job and it's £1.50 a half. Not much else to say, it wouldn’t pull me back again. 5.5

Strongers . left this review about The Shire Horse
The Shire Horse consists of a bar counter to the left of the entrance and seating down the right to a stage at the rear where a rock band was playing. The bar supports two banks of five hand pumps that were drawing Hopback’s Summer Lightening, Boewolf Brewery’s Dark Raven, Wychwood’s Hobgoblin Gold and three offerings from Pot Belly Brewery. Premium keg and Carlsberg were also available. For a midweek evening there was a fine ensemble of oddballs gathered, however I’m not a big live music fan so it wasn’t for me.

Mild Drinker left this review about The Shire Horse
Popped in here on Boxing Day and wasn't disappointed. Small bar area immediately when you enter the front door, and greeted by a friendly barmaid. Good selection of local ales from Potbelly. I tried a London Stout which was lovely, and a Summer Lightning which was also refreshing. The pub doesn't look much from the outside, but is well worth a visit. Very oldy worldy inside but it has a lot of character. Also has a nice beer garden along the side and back of the pub. One to revisit.
